Web6 jan. 2024 · Required fall clearance distance = length of the lanyard + deceleration distance + height of the suspended worker + safety factor. WebFirst, calculate the fall clearance with a lanyard starting at the anchor point. Consider the maximum freefall distance of the lanyard: 6 feet . Next, calculate the deceleration distance on the lanyard, which is 3.5 feet or 42 inches according to OSHA standards. Then, calculate the distance of the worker’s back D-Ring to their feet. WebAnother factor to consider is fall clearance – the minimum vertical distance required between a worker’s feet and a lower level, which can also vary at different points on the working area. A self-retracting lifeline can accommodate significant variance since it remains under tension and automatically adjusts the line.
